Hiya gang, it’s Patch, back for another roleplay idea. I’ve been watching a lot of war related stuff(idk, it was all that seemed interesting on the tv as of right now) and got to thinking about something that I haven’t seen on here. Most of the stories told are of the heroes and the ‘good guys’ winning the day and kicking the opposing force’s asses. But I thought about something:

You never hear the stories of the soldiers on the losing side. Sure, they may not be the ‘good guys’, but they still have emotions. They may be fighting for different reasons rather than the collective agenda. They have lives, families and friends.

This roleplay would involve one character either fighting a losing war, or after the war is lost. It doesn’t matter what time period this takes place(although I’d say that we shouldn’t base it on any real life wars, since there’s not much creativity to be had there). The other person could either play muse A’s fiancé, girl/boyfriend, or perhaps just another soldier that knows the pain muse A is going through. After all, after years of fighting, it would be like being slapped in the face, knowing all the suffering you and your country went through was for nothing.
